An act relating to ranked-choice voting for presidential primary elections
This bill establishes an optional ranked-choice voting system for presidential primary elections in Vermont towns, cities, and villages. Local municipalities can choose to adopt this system by voting at their annual or special meetings, allowing voters to rank candidates in order of preference rather than selecting just one. The bill outlines specific rules for how votes are counted across multiple rounds, including procedures for eliminating candidates with the fewest votes and transferring their ballots to voters' next choices. Once adopted, the system remains in effect until the local community votes to discontinue it, with transparency requirements for reporting vote totals and inactive ballots.
